Health Benefits of Watermelon and Spinach
One of the best things about a watermelon spinach smoothie is that it’s not just refreshingāitās also packed with real nutritional value. Both watermelon and spinach bring unique health benefits, making this smoothie a smart choice for anyone looking to support their wellness goals.
Watermelon: Naturally Hydrating and Antioxidant-Rich
Watermelon isnāt just sweet and juicyāitās a functional food that supports hydration and overall health. Hereās why I often include it in my smoothies:
- High water content ā With over 90% water, watermelon helps keep you hydrated throughout the day.
- Electrolytes ā Naturally contains potassium and magnesium, which support muscle function and fluid balance.
- Rich in antioxidants ā Lycopene and vitamin C help reduce oxidative stress and promote skin health.
Whether youāve been out in the sun or just want something light after a workout, watermelon is an ideal base for a hydrating smoothie that still delivers on flavor.
Spinach: A Green Superfood Thatās Easy to Blend
Spinach is one of my go-to leafy greens for smoothies. Itās nutrient-dense yet mild in flavor, making it easy to pair with fruits like watermelon without overwhelming the taste.
- Iron and vitamin K ā Help support blood function, bone strength, and overall vitality.
- Fiber ā Helps digestion, promotes satiety, and supports gut health.
- Low in calories ā Adds volume and nutrients without extra heaviness or calories.
If youāre just starting out with green smoothies, spinach is one of the most approachable greens to use. It blends smoothly, adds a vibrant green color, and significantly boosts the nutritional value of your smoothieāwithout making it taste “too green.”

How to Make the Watermelon Spinach Smoothie
Making a watermelon spinach smoothie is quick, simple, and doesnāt require any special equipment beyond a blender. This is one of the easiest green smoothies to prepareāperfect if youāre short on time but still want something healthy and refreshing.

Ingredients:
Hereās what youāll need to make one to two servings:
- 2 cups fresh watermelon, cubed (preferably seedless)
- 1 cup fresh baby spinach, packed
- ½ banana (optional, for added creaminess and natural sweetness)
- 1 tablespoon lime or lemon juice (to brighten the flavor)
- ½ cup cold water or coconut water (adjust for desired consistency)
- Ice cubes (optional, for a colder smoothie)
Directions:
- Prep your ingredients. If you havenāt already, cube the watermelon, rinse the spinach, and slice the banana if using.
- Add ingredients to the blender. Start with the liquid first (water or coconut water), followed by watermelon, spinach, banana, and lime juice.
- Blend until smooth. Start on a low setting and gradually increase to high. Blend for 30ā45 seconds, or until the texture is smooth and well-combined.
- Adjust as needed. If the smoothie is too thick, add a bit more water. If itās too thin, add a few more chunks of watermelon or a couple of ice cubes.
- Serve immediately. Pour into a glass and enjoy fresh.
Bonus Tip: For a tropical variation, try adding a handful of frozen pineapple or mango chunks. They pair beautifully with both watermelon and spinach, and give the smoothie a slightly sweeter, island-inspired flavor.

Recipe Variations & Add-Ins
One of the benefits of a watermelon spinach smoothie is how easy it is to adapt based on what you have on handāor what youāre in the mood for. While the base recipe is light and refreshing on its own, you can customize it with a few simple additions to enhance flavor, texture, or nutrition.
Simple Ways to Customize Your Smoothie
- Add fresh mint or basil: A handful of fresh mint or basil leaves gives the smoothie a clean, herbal finish. Mint adds a cooling effect, while basil brings a slightly peppery, aromatic flavor. Both pair well with watermelon and make the smoothie feel even more refreshing.
- Blend in cucumber for extra hydration: Cucumber has a high water content and blends smoothly, adding to the cooling effect of the smoothie without altering the flavor much. Itās a good option if youāre looking for additional hydration or want to increase the volume without adding sweetness.
- Include chia seeds or ground flaxseed: These fiber-rich seeds can help support digestion and keep you feeling full longer. Just a tablespoon of chia or flaxseed will blend right in and add a subtle thickness to the smoothie.
- Use frozen fruit for a thicker texture: Replacing some or all of the fresh watermelon with frozen watermelon or banana can give your smoothie a more substantial, smoothie bowl-like consistency. This is especially helpful if you prefer a colder, spoonable texture.
- Sweeten naturally with a date: If your watermelon isnāt quite as ripe or you simply prefer a sweeter smoothie, adding one pitted date is an easy way to enhance the flavor without processed sugar.
